In the realm of steel fabrication, the slag removal equipment is another critical tool. Slag is a by-product of welding and reducing procedures, containing unwanted residues that must be eliminated to make sure the honesty and look of the final product. The slag removal machine efficiently removes these deposits, providing a tidy and smooth surface area. This is specifically essential in markets where weld quality and surface finish are critical, such as in automobile, aerospace, and building. The device utilizes various techniques to eliminate slag, including mechanical cleaning, grinding, or thermal strategies, depending upon the nature of the slag and the demands of the work surface. Advanced slag removal equipments are created to manage high volumes and supply constant results, therefore enhancing productivity and minimizing the requirement for rework.

Cryogenic deburring is a customized method made use of to eliminate burrs from plastic and steel components. Burrs are little, unwanted pieces of material that stay attached to a workpiece after a machining or reducing procedure. They can affect the performance and look of the component, making their elimination crucial. Cryogenic deburring involves cooling down the components to exceptionally low temperature levels using fluid nitrogen. At these temperature levels, the burrs come to be brittle and can be quickly eliminated making use of mechanical methods such as tumbling or blasting. This method is highly effective and accurate, as it targets only the burrs without impacting the rest of the component. Cryogenic deburring is extensively utilized in sectors such as automotive, aerospace, and electronic devices, where high accuracy and high quality are called for. The procedure is also eco-friendly, as it does not include the use of chemicals and generates very little waste.
